Driving directions from Oklahoma City, United States to Puerto Esmeralda, Mexico distance


Oklahoma City, United States
Puerto Esmeralda, Mexico
Oklahoma City to Puerto Esmeralda road map

Oklahoma City to Puerto Esmeralda flight distance miles / km

1,210.7 mi / 1,948.4 km
Also see in United States
Of interest in Mexico